KeyQualifications:
- Valid state licensure or certification as a School Psychologist
- Graduate degree in School Psychology or a closely related field
- Strong skills in student assessment, crisis intervention, and counseling
- Familiarity with IEPs, RTI/MTSS, and special education law
- Ability to collaborate effectively with multidisciplinary teams
- Exceptional communication and interpersonal abilities
- Previous experience in a K-12 school environment preferred
- Conduct comprehensive psycho-educational evaluations for students
- Interpret assessment data and provide recommendations to parent and school teams
- Participate actively in IEP meetings, supporting individualized educational planning
- Deliver counseling services (individually and in groups) to address social, emotional, and behavioral needs
- Design and implement targeted interventions in partnership with educators
- Provide crisis intervention and consultation as needed
- Offer resources and guidance to staff and families about student mental health
